The band often played very good runs up to the famous New Year's Eve shows - often these shows would be better than the NYE show itself. This week I decided to bring you one of these 'NYE' run shows, this one from 1990. Bruce Hornsby is with the band and does a wonderful Valley Road to end this first set. I'll bring you the second set next week - I hope you enjoy it.. Grateful Dead Coliseum Arena Oakland, CA 12/30/90 - Sunday One Bertha ; Feel Like A Stranger ; Candyman ; Me And My Uncle Maggie's Farm ; High Time ; Stuck Inside Of Mobile With The Memphis Blues Again ; Tennessee Jed ; Valley Road You can listen to this week's Deadpod here: http://media.libsyn.com/media/deadshow/deadpod122608.mp3 Happy New Year!</itunes:summary><itunes:keywords>Grateful,Dead,music,rock</itunes:keywords><feedburner:origLink>http://deadshow.blogspot.com/2008/12/dead-showpodcast-for-122608.html</feedburner:origLink><enclosure url="http://feeds.feedburner.com/~r/blogspot/INhS/~5/495602792/deadpod122608.mp3" length="0" type="audio/mpeg" /><feedburner:origEnclosureLink>http://media.libsyn.com/media/deadshow/deadpod122608.mp3</feedburner:origEnclosureLink></item><item><title>Dead Show/podcast for 12/19/08</title><link>http://feeds.feedburner.com/~r/blogspot/INhS/~3/489600448/dead-showpodcast-for-121908.html</link><author>henriksonj@missouri.edu (John Henrikson)</author><pubDate>Fri, 19 Dec 2008 06:00:00 -0600</pubDate><guid isPermaLink="false">tag:blogger.com,1999:blog-7847493.post-1661062472170810700</guid><description>&lt;span style="font-weight:bold;"&gt;Merry Christmas!&lt;/span&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;I do hope this finds all of you well and happy this holiday season - its a time we should all reflect on the blessings we have, hard as that is sometimes during times like these.. &l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;As always I like to bring you some acoustic music this time of year.. &lt;br /&gt;So here is a set from the famous fall of 1980 shows.. as well as a couple wonderful Garcia/Grisman cuts from an NPR interview they did in 1993.. &l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Grateful Dead Warfield Theatre San Francisco, CA  10/2/80 - Thursday  &lt;br /&gt;One  Dark Hollow [#3:19] ; Iko Iko [3:42] ; The Race Is On [2:55] ; To Lay Me Down [8:58] ; Cassidy [5:06] ; Jack-A-Roe [4:37] ; On The Road Again[3:13] ; Bird Song [7:37] &gt; Ripple [4:47]&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Jerry Garcia &amp; David Grisman&lt;br /&gt;NPR Studios&lt;br /&gt;NYC, NY&lt;br /&gt;9/17/93&lt;br /&gt;Shady Grove, Jenny Jenkins, So What&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;You can listen to this week's Deadpod &lt;a href="http://media.libsyn.com/media/deadshow/deadpod121908.mp3"&gt;here&lt;/a&gt;:&lt;br /&gt;http://media.libsyn.com/media/deadshow/deadpod121908.mp3&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;I wish all of you peace and happiness this Christmas season.......... thanks for all your support and for being there for me.</description><app:edited xmlns:app="http://purl.org/atom/app#">2008-12-19T06:00:00.728-06:00</app:edited><thr:total xmlns:thr="http://purl.org/syndication/thread/1.0">3</thr:total><media:content url="http://feeds.feedburner.com/~r/blogspot/INhS/~5/489600449/deadpod121908.mp3" type="audio/mpeg" /><itunes:explicit>no</itunes:explicit><itunes:subtitle>Merry Christmas!
